Italian Ground Beef is a flavorful blend of lean ground beef seasoned with traditional Italian herbs and spices such as garlic, oregano, basil, and parsley. Often mixed with ingredients like diced onions, tomatoes, or peppers, this versatile protein serves as a base for classic dishes like pasta sauces, stuffed peppers, or flavorful casseroles. Originating from the hearty culinary traditions of Italy, it captures the rich flavors of Mediterranean cuisine. Nutritionally, lean ground beef is a good source of protein, iron, and B vitamins, supporting muscle development and energy metabolism. However, fattier cuts of beef may contain more saturated fats, so opting for leaner varieties or balancing it with vegetables enhances its health profile.
